Day 3: Gangtok: After breakfast, you will visit
Dro-Drul Chorten, one of the most important chortens of Sikkim. The stupa's 108 prayer wheels, holy books and relics among many other religious objects are the main attractions.
This will be followed by a visit to the
Namgyal Institute of Tibetology, an important museum depicting the social history of Sikkim and ancient Tibetan culture. From old manuscripts to coins to paintings, the museum is a storehouse of Tibetan history.

Day 5: Gangtok – Yuksom: After breakfast, you will drive to
Yuksom (approximately 5 hours, excluding stops). On the way, you will visit
Tashiding monastery that was built in 1716. The chief attraction of Tashiding is its holy chorten (a monolith shaped like a sarcophagus) called
Thong-Wa-Rang-Dol, the very sight of which is supposed to wash away all sins.

Day 7: Pelling: After breakfast, you will visit
Pemayangtse Gompa, one of Sikkim’s oldest and most significant Nyingmapa monasteries.
This will be followed by a visit to
Rabdentse which houses the ruins of the erstwhile capital of Sikkim which was the second capital of the former Kingdom of Sikkim from 1670 to 1814.

In the afternoon, you will take the famous
“Toy Train” to
Ghoom Monastery which houses famous Buddhist scriptures and a well-known image of Maitreya, the ‘Future Buddha’.
You will next visit
Tibetan Refugee Center, a self-help centre and a hub for exquisite handicrafts such as woollen carpets, coats and shawls.
This will be followed by a visit to the
Himalayan Mountaineering Institute and Museum. The Museum traces the history of the conquest of Everest and contains a collection of mountaineering equipment and samples of Himalayan flora and fauna.

After breakfast, you will drive to
Glenburn (approximately 1.5 hours, excluding stops) where you will stay at the lovely
Glenburn Tea Estate, a family-run estate. You will stay in one of the charming colonial-style bungalows. Glenburn lies in a river valley, with breathtaking views of the mountains on a clear day. The tea estate stretches from an elevation of 3,700 feet down to two snow-fed rivers – Rungeet and Rung Dung.
